Driving Innovation with Telia and Ericsson

Luleå University of Technology is a key partner in Telia and Ericsson's ground-breaking 5G initiative in the industry, known as the NorthStar Innovation Programme. As part of this programme, the university has access to a state-of-the-art 5G network tailored to innovation and equipped with the latest technology from Ericsson.

FInalist for Best New Mining Innovation

InvestMETS in Australia has nominated ThingWave as a finalist for the "2023 Global Mining Technology Awards" in the category "Best New Mining Technology/Innovation".

The 5G-enabled convergence sensor for underground mines is said to “effectively detect the convergence of tunnels and the inclination of walls and other support structures” and provide rapid deformation reports. The wireless sensor is easy to install and move. The data can be visualised in ThingWave Cloud or ThingWave RealMine3D.

We are happy to see that ThingWave's work with 5G and IoT within the "5G Edge Innovations for Mining" project is getting international attention.

One step closer to the autonomous mine

5G and edge computing will contribute to a higher level of automation in the mining industry. More autonomy will in turn lead to a better working environment and safer mines. – The overall purpose is to create more intelligent systems that will move the boundaries of autonomy, productivity and security in the mines, says Karl Andersson, Professor of Pervasive and Mobile Computing at Luleå University of Technology.
